Transaction db04145e14cf33546709dfa4a16cc2bbff8725eb23ec859a37439279832ffec7
4 Input
1 Outputs
- db04145e14cf33546709dfa4a16cc2bbff8725eb23ec859a37439279832ffec7:0
value 206025
address 1NGX5wkimMDj9mcxgz7HqDB599dWytKqmP